London: Collins, 1944. First edition. Cloth. Very Good. 12" by 9.5". Margaret Tarrant. A colourfully illustrated first edition copy of Margaret Tarrant's nursery rhyme book, with colour plates by the author herself. Scarce First Edition.Illustrations include sixteen full-page colour illustrations, as well as in-text drawings, both by the author herself. This is a lovely collection of children's nursery rhymes by celebrated children's author and illustrator Margaret Tarrant. Contents include well-loved rhymes such as 'Little Bo-Peep', 'See-Saw Margery Daw', 'Jack and Jill', and 'There was an old woman who lived in a shoe'.Margaret Winifred Tarrant (1888-1959) was an English illustrator and children's author, who wrote a range of books on fairy-tales and religion. She is best known for her illustrations for 'The Water Babies', which she drew and painted when she was only twenty years old. Collated, complete. In the publisher's original cloth binding. Externally, very smart. Minimal bumps to the head and tail of spine, as well as the extremities, with light fading and discolouration to the margins of boards and spine. A few marks to boards. Light spots to paste downs and endpapers, with light fading to endpapers. Internally, firmly bound. Pages are bright and clean, with age-toning to margins of verso sides of pages, and the odd spot. Where are We?
Based in the literary city of Bath, our offices are housed in the Eastern Dispensary. Built in 1845, the building originally existed as a charitable institution providing medical care. The building now houses our collection of over twenty thousand books and has five full time members of staff.
